Frequently Asked Questions about Québec

How much are Studio apartments in Québec?

There are currently 179 Studio Apartments in Québec with rent ranges from $930 to $1,270 with an average price of $1,873.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Québec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Québec ranges from $1,095 to $3,967 with an average monthly rent of $1,617.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Québec c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Québec range from $1,595 to $4,790.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,320.

How expensive are Québec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 103 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Québec on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,745 to $3,599 - averaging $2,447 for the location.
